                Heard rumors of this months ago, confident enough now to post:

                SUNY Plattsburgh
                Brooke Wolejko - G - South Windsor, CT - St. Lawrence University [NCAA D1]

                Wolejko made 3 starts at SLU in 2016-17, her junior season. She was 2-0-0 with a 0.00 GAA. Those teams were Union, Brown and an exhibition against the Concordia Stingers.
